Given fractions are 65/153,760/679,100/656
To find the GCF of fractions, we have to find the GCF of numerator numbers and LCM of denominator numbers. Its formula is given by
GCF of Fraction = Greatest Common Factor of Numerator/Least Common Multiple of Denominators
In the fractions 65/153,760/679,100/656, numerators are 65,760,100
Denominators are 153,679,656
The GCF of 65,760,100 is 5 .
LCM of 153,679,656 is 68149872.
The greatest common factor of 65/153,760/679,100/656 = [GCF of 65,760,100]/[LCM of 153,679,656]= 5/68149872
Therefore, the GCF of 65/153,760/679,100/656 is 5/68149872.
